Ordinals
beta
Address bc1q66mnuvw8uy2njwfv5gw35vka5gztxcjs9j0vwg
sat balance
320326
runes balances
outputs
e38090e6f4a645e025837604fa5961f6815b25d09eab7949180314c5e7e44610:0